/frameworks/native/services/inputflinger/include/ |
D | InputReaderBase.h | 80 virtual int32_t getScanCodeState(int32_t deviceId, uint32_t sourceMask, 82 virtual int32_t getKeyCodeState(int32_t deviceId, uint32_t sourceMask, 84 virtual int32_t getSwitchState(int32_t deviceId, uint32_t sourceMask, 91 virtual bool hasKeys(int32_t deviceId, uint32_t sourceMask,
|
/frameworks/native/services/inputflinger/ |
D | InputReader.h | 131 virtual int32_t getScanCodeState(int32_t deviceId, uint32_t sourceMask, 133 virtual int32_t getKeyCodeState(int32_t deviceId, uint32_t sourceMask, 135 virtual int32_t getSwitchState(int32_t deviceId, uint32_t sourceMask, 140 virtual bool hasKeys(int32_t deviceId, uint32_t sourceMask, 236 typedef int32_t (InputDevice::*GetStateFunc)(uint32_t sourceMask, int32_t code); 237 int32_t getStateLocked(int32_t deviceId, uint32_t sourceMask, int32_t code, 239 bool markSupportedKeyCodesLocked(int32_t deviceId, uint32_t sourceMask, size_t numCodes, 283 int32_t getKeyCodeState(uint32_t sourceMask, int32_t keyCode); 284 int32_t getScanCodeState(uint32_t sourceMask, int32_t scanCode); 285 int32_t getSwitchState(uint32_t sourceMask, int32_t switchCode); [all …]
|
D | InputReader.cpp | 210 static inline bool sourcesMatchMask(uint32_t sources, uint32_t sourceMask) { in sourcesMatchMask() argument 211 return (sources & sourceMask & ~ AINPUT_SOURCE_CLASS_MASK) != 0; in sourcesMatchMask() 666 int32_t InputReader::getKeyCodeState(int32_t deviceId, uint32_t sourceMask, in getKeyCodeState() argument 670 return getStateLocked(deviceId, sourceMask, keyCode, &InputDevice::getKeyCodeState); in getKeyCodeState() 673 int32_t InputReader::getScanCodeState(int32_t deviceId, uint32_t sourceMask, in getScanCodeState() argument 677 return getStateLocked(deviceId, sourceMask, scanCode, &InputDevice::getScanCodeState); in getScanCodeState() 680 int32_t InputReader::getSwitchState(int32_t deviceId, uint32_t sourceMask, int32_t switchCode) { in getSwitchState() argument 683 return getStateLocked(deviceId, sourceMask, switchCode, &InputDevice::getSwitchState); in getSwitchState() 686 int32_t InputReader::getStateLocked(int32_t deviceId, uint32_t sourceMask, int32_t code, in getStateLocked() argument 693 if (! device->isIgnored() && sourcesMatchMask(device->getSources(), sourceMask)) { in getStateLocked() [all …]
|
/frameworks/base/core/java/android/hardware/input/ |
D | IInputManager.aidl | 43 boolean hasKeys(int deviceId, int sourceMask, in int[] keyCodes, out boolean[] keyExists); in hasKeys() argument
|
/frameworks/base/services/core/java/com/android/server/input/ |
D | InputManagerService.java | 198 int deviceId, int sourceMask, int scanCode); in nativeGetScanCodeState() argument 200 int deviceId, int sourceMask, int keyCode); in nativeGetKeyCodeState() argument 202 int deviceId, int sourceMask, int sw); in nativeGetSwitchState() argument 204 int deviceId, int sourceMask, int[] keyCodes, boolean[] keyExists); in nativeHasKeys() argument 426 public int getKeyCodeState(int deviceId, int sourceMask, int keyCode) { in getKeyCodeState() argument 427 return nativeGetKeyCodeState(mPtr, deviceId, sourceMask, keyCode); in getKeyCodeState() 439 public int getScanCodeState(int deviceId, int sourceMask, int scanCode) { in getScanCodeState() argument 440 return nativeGetScanCodeState(mPtr, deviceId, sourceMask, scanCode); in getScanCodeState() 452 public int getSwitchState(int deviceId, int sourceMask, int switchCode) { in getSwitchState() argument 453 return nativeGetSwitchState(mPtr, deviceId, sourceMask, switchCode); in getSwitchState() [all …]
|
/frameworks/base/services/core/jni/ |
D | com_android_server_input_InputManagerService.cpp | 1347 jlong ptr, jint deviceId, jint sourceMask, jint scanCode) { in nativeGetScanCodeState() argument 1351 deviceId, uint32_t(sourceMask), scanCode); in nativeGetScanCodeState() 1355 jlong ptr, jint deviceId, jint sourceMask, jint keyCode) { in nativeGetKeyCodeState() argument 1359 deviceId, uint32_t(sourceMask), keyCode); in nativeGetKeyCodeState() 1363 jlong ptr, jint deviceId, jint sourceMask, jint sw) { in nativeGetSwitchState() argument 1367 deviceId, uint32_t(sourceMask), sw); in nativeGetSwitchState() 1371 jlong ptr, jint deviceId, jint sourceMask, jintArray keyCodes, jbooleanArray outFlags) { in nativeHasKeys() argument 1380 deviceId, uint32_t(sourceMask), numCodes, codes, flags)) { in nativeHasKeys()
|